The National Association of Canned Fish and Seafood Manufacturers (Anfaco-Cecopesca) has awarded its 2024 Medals, recognizing, among others, the still Secretary of State for Trade, Xiana Méndez, who has said goodbye as she will soon occupy the Spanish position of executive director of the International Monetary Fund (IMF).
In front of nearly a hundred people, in an event held in Vigo at the headquarters of the Círculo de Empresarios de Galicia, the organization wanted to honor those who have contributed to the smooth running of the canning sector, allowing Anfaco to celebrate its 120th anniversary.
On this occasion, the lifetime achievement medals went to Rosa María Piñeiro, an employee of Jealsa Foods since 1975; Francisco Domínguez, an employee of Bolton Food since 1976; and María Fabiola Prado, an employee of Escurís since 1976.
